Summary

A complete study guide for the new CCNA Security certification examIn keeping with its status as the leading publisher of CCNA study guides, Sybex introduces the complete guide to the new CCNA security exam. The CCNA Security certification is the first step towards Cisco's new Cisco Certified Security Professional (CCSP) and Cisco Certified Internetworking Engineer-Security.With a foreword by CCNA networking authority Todd Lammle, CCNA Security Study Guide fully covers every exam objective. The companion CD includes the Sybex Test Engine, flashcards, and a PDF of the book. The CCNA Security certification is the first step toward Cisco's new CCSP and Cisco Certified Internetworking Engineer-Security Describes security threats facing modern network infrastructures and how to mitigate threats to Cisco routers and networks using ACLs Explores implementing AAA on Cisco routers and secure network management and reporting Shows how to implement Cisco IOS firewall and IPS feature sets plus site-to-site VPNs using SDM Foreword by Todd Lammle bestselling study guide author CD includes the Sybex Test Engine, flashcards, and the book in PDF formatWith hands-on labs and end-of-chapter reviews, CCNA Security Study Guide thoroughly prepares you for certification.

Author Biography

Tim Boyles, CCNA, CCNA Security, CISSP, CISA, CISM, GCIH, GAWN, has over 20 years of professional IT experience, specializing in network administration and security. He is currently an IT manager based in the Dallas–Fort Worth area. Tim was previously the security practice leader for the South Central operation of BT Global Services and has been engaged for a number of years in consulting for numerous large corporate clients. He is also a mentor instructor for the SANS Institute, having conducted sessions on CISSP training, incident handling, wireless penetration testing, and web application security.
